It is a high-end, RERA-approved residential project of Trehan Luxury Floors, which targets customers who are fond of low-density, independent-style floor living as opposed to high-rise apartment clusters. The scale of the residential environment itself is more intimate and restricted due to only 3 units taking place on 0.2 acres of a single tower.
Unlike many large complexes marketed as Premium Homes for Sale in Gurgaon, this project focuses on limited inventory and open views, offering a more intimate and manageable living experience. The freehold ownership further adds long-term security and clarity for self-use buyers.
Possession is expected by 30-Mar-2026, making it suitable for those planning structured relocation rather than immediate move-in.

Configuration Planning & Space Usability
The project offers 3 BHK layouts with built-up areas ranging between 1635 – 1640 sq ft. The planning is designed for practical living rather than decorative appeal.
Key usability aspects include:
-
Clearly separated living and dining zones
-
Bedrooms positioned for privacy from the main entrance
-
Efficient internal movement without long, unusable corridors
-
Balcony access supporting ventilation and open views
In independent floor formats, furniture placement flexibility plays a major role. The rectangular room proportions in this configuration allow easier wardrobe placement, defined dining arrangements, and better utilization of wall space.
Parking provision for both two-wheelers and four-wheelers further supports daily convenience without depending on shared podium arrangements common in large towers.

Long-Term Comfort & Society Living
With only 3 units in a single low-rise tower, long-term comfort here will depend heavily on resident coordination and shared maintenance understanding.
Low-density developments typically offer:
-
Less elevator load
-
Lower common area congestion
-
More direct neighbour interaction
-
Easier upkeep of shared areas
However, smaller societies also require active participation from residents in maintenance decisions. Buyers who appreciate controlled community living without excessive administrative layers usually find this format comfortable.
